hazardous disposal waste, commonly referred to as hazardous waste, poses a significant threat to human health and the environment if not managed properly. These types of waste materials can be found in various forms, including chemicals, solvents, pesticides, radioactive materials, and heavy metals, among others. Due to their toxic nature, they require specialized handling and disposal methods to prevent contamination and potential harm to living organisms.
The improper disposal of hazardous waste can have far-reaching consequences, including pollution of air, water, and soil. When these materials are released into the environment, they can contaminate water sources, harm wildlife, and endanger human health. In addition, exposure to hazardous waste can lead to a range of health problems, including respiratory issues, skin irritations, neurological disorders, and cancer.
One of the key challenges in managing hazardous waste is ensuring that it is properly identified, handled, and disposed of according to regulations. Many hazardous materials are classified as such based on their characteristics, including toxicity, flammability, reactivity, and corrosivity. As a result, it is essential for organizations that produce hazardous waste to have systems in place to accurately categorize and manage these materials.
To address the risks associated with hazardous disposal waste, governments around the world have implemented regulations and guidelines to regulate its management. In the United States, the Resource Conservation and Recovery Act (RCRA) sets forth requirements for the treatment, storage, and disposal of hazardous waste. Additionally, the Environmental Protection Agency (EPA) oversees the implementation of these regulations to ensure compliance and protect public health and the environment.
In order to comply with these regulations, organizations that produce hazardous waste must follow specific procedures for its management. This includes properly labeling and storing hazardous materials, training employees on safe handling practices, and arranging for the safe transport and disposal of waste by licensed facilities. Failure to adhere to these guidelines can result in fines, penalties, and legal action.

One of the most common methods for disposing of hazardous waste is through incineration. This process involves burning waste at high temperatures to reduce its volume and destroy toxic substances. However, incineration can also release harmful emissions into the air, making it essential for facilities to have proper emissions control systems in place. In addition, incineration may not be suitable for all types of hazardous waste, particularly those that are volatile or contain high levels of mercury or other heavy metals.
Another method for disposing of hazardous waste is through landfilling. This involves burying waste in specially designed landfills that are lined to prevent leachate from contaminating soil and water. While landfilling is a common practice for managing non-hazardous waste, it is often considered a less preferable option for hazardous materials due to the risk of leaks and potential long-term environmental impacts.
In recent years, there has been a growing focus on sustainable approaches to managing hazardous waste, including techniques such as bioremediation and phytoremediation. These methods involve using biological organisms or plants to break down or absorb contaminants in the environment, offering a more environmentally friendly alternative to traditional disposal methods.
